Signs You May Need a Larger Home
Family Growth
A frequent reason people start searching for a bigger property is a growing household. Whether you are expecting a new baby or children are reaching ages where personal space matters, available space can quickly become limited.
A five-bedroom home offers flexibility for families in varying stages of life. Extra bedrooms allow children their own spaces while still providing capacity for visitors or later requirements.
Working From Home
Working from home is now routine for many professionals. Dining spaces and communal rooms often served as temporary offices, but over time this arrangement can disrupt household routines.
Larger homes provide the option to create separate office or study spaces. Maintaining a distinction between work and home spaces helps maintain productivity without taking over shared living areas.
Storage Becoming a Problem
If cupboards wardrobes and garages are full, your home may no longer support your lifestyle. Insufficient storage can result in clutter, which reduces the sense of space.
Homes with five bedrooms frequently feature larger hallways, integrated storage solutions, and sometimes dedicated laundry areas. These features help families organise belongings more effectively.
Why Feniscowles Appeals to Families
Feniscowles offers a welcoming village atmosphere while still being conveniently located near towns including Blackburn. Residents have access to local shops schools and green areas, which makes it suitable for households with children.
Those travelling for work will find routes into surrounding Lancashire towns convenient. This allows homeowners to experience a calmer environment without sacrificing convenience.
Many families place importance on outdoor areas when moving home. Feniscowles is surrounded by countryside and walking routes, providing opportunities for weekend activities. Detached homes here typically include private gardens, offering children safe places to play and pleasant spaces for gatherings or relaxation.
